Frequently Asked Questions about the 84790 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 84790?

There are currently 12 Studio Apartments in 84790 with rent ranges from $1,199 to $1,466 with an average price of $1,352.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 84790 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 84790 ranges from $650 to $4,062 with an average monthly rent of $1,707.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 84790 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 84790 range from $489 to $2,912.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,748.

How expensive are 84790 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 28 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 84790 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$315 to $5,439 - averaging $2,019 for the location.
